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Glencarlyn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Glencarlyn with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Glencarlyn is at Monticello at Southern Towers listed at $1,236.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Glencarlyn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Glencarlyn is $1,907.

What is the largest available Studio Glencarlyn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Glencarlyn is a 640 square feet unit starting from $1,487 at Skyline Towers.

What is the average size for Glencarlyn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in Glencarlyn is currently 345 sq ft.
